Subject: Re: [PATCH] pinctrl: capri: add dependency on OF

On 14-01-16 02:45 PM, Linus Walleij wrote:
> As this driver is using pinconf_generic_dt_node_to_map_pin() it
> needs to depend on OF so as not to cause build problems on
> archs that do not support OF.
>
> Cc: Sherman Yin <syin@...adcom.com>
> Signed-off-by: Linus Walleij <linus.walleij@...aro.org>
> ---
>   dr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ig | 1 +
>   1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ig b/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ig
> index f1dda4d9de13..be361b7cd30f 100644
> --- a/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ig
> +++ b/drivers/pinctrl/Kconfig
> @@ -106,6 +106,7 @@ config PINCTRL_BCM2835
>
>   config PINCTRL_CAPRI
>   	bool "Broadcom Capri pinctrl driver"
> +	depends on OF
>   	select PINMUX
>   	select PINCONF
>   	select GENERIC_PINCONF
>

Thanks for the fix, Linus.  While we're visiting this config, should we 
add "depends on MACH_BCM_MOBILE" as well?
